#514453 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#514453 is composed of 31.8% red, 26.7%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.4% cyan, 18.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 292 degrees, a saturation of 9.9% and a lightness of 29.6%. #514453 color hex could be obtained by blending #a288a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#514453 color description : Very dark grayish magenta.

#514453 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#514453 has RGB values of R:81, G:68,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5325907.

Shades and Tints of #514453

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070608 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#514453

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4a4d is the less saturated color, while #800493 is the most saturated one.
